What is the Halogen Free printed circuit board?

In the development of printed circuit boards, there are many compounds and elements for various purposes.In the early stages of PCB development, many toxic compounds were used to save manufacturing costs or because of the special and useful properties of the element.As our understanding of past materials becomes increasingly clear about the threats facing the world today, manufacturers are changing their methods and looking for new materials that will not pose a threat to individuals engaged in such creations.

The International Commission on Electrochemistry (IEC) sets the standard for total halogen content to 1,500 ppm by limiting the use of halogen.The chlorine and bromine limits are 900 ppm.If you comply with the RoHS, the PPM limit is the same.

Please note that there are various halogen existence standards on the market.Since halogen-free production is not a legal requirement, the allowable levels set by independent entities, such as manufacturers, may vary.Common compounds used in the development of PCB belong to the family of halogen elements.Although the compositions themselves provide certain benefits for the development of electronics, they are harmful to human life in one or another way.
Although there is still controversy about halogen toxicity in the development of PCB, there are two main factors that constitute the general consensus on halogen-free circuit boards.These are chlorine and bromine.Each brings special benefits to the overall safety and functionality of electronic products, but poses a threat to the continuity of human and natural life.
